android - 绘制自定义路线
问题描述
我正在为跨国家旅行的人开发应用程序,并且当他们旅行时,他们可以带上他们的宠物,让某人养他们的宠物一段时间(宠物收养应用程序,将用于收养组织,所以他们可以在旅行中更有效地组织自己)。
并且用户需要在地图中指定他究竟要去哪里(在地图上用红色标记标记他要去哪里)。所以我的应用程序会自动为他创建路线(就像在谷歌地图中一样,有两条,他可以选择)。 但这仍然只是谷歌的预测和建议。也许用户会穿越整个欧洲去伦敦。所以他应该可以选择自己的路线去哪里。
但我不知道该怎么做:
- 从他的起点到终点(从他的位置到标记)
制作自定义路线(这样他就可以绘制从他的位置到标记的路线)
而且我不知道如何将路线存储在数据库中。我会使用 MySQL,我不知道如何存储路由实例,所以其他用户可以看到他选择了哪个路由。
而且,我不知道如何在 MySQL 数据库中存储标记实例,以便其他用户可以看到。
如果选项自定义路线,我如何让 UI 告诉用户,他可以绘制他的路线。用什么工具?
抱歉,如果重复,但绘制自定义路线不重复。我非常感谢所有 5 个问题的回答,即使其中一些问题有答案(将链接发送给我)。
解决方案
我设法使用 Google MyMaps 服务做到了这一点。
推荐阅读
- javascript - CSS导航栏上的Javascript切换
- angularjs - 承诺完成后视图不刷新
- xml - Xsl number() 函数不允许零
- json - 当我使用 json_encode() 存储数据时,为什么 sql server 在 url 语法中添加额外的反斜杠?
- php - 如何使用 ->isoFormat('d MMM Y') 修复 carbon now() 中的错误日期
- php - Laravel REST Api 作为 HTTP2 上的服务器推送
- android - 无法从片段中的 SearchView.SearchAutoComplete onCreateView 获取文本
- python - 导入我的函数装饰器时出现pytest错误
- javascript - 我应该用什么来创建一个带有 JS(跑步游戏)的 2D 游戏?
- unix - 如何将变量传递给 sed "$(sed -n '/110600002019/ =' tmuser.cf | tail -n 1)" 's/110600002019 /120700002019/' tmuser.cf